Automatic Make-Up Cameras - Casio Exilim Zoom Z300 & Z250

Casio is rolling out an exciting ‘make-up’ feature in its new Exilim Zoom Z300 and Z250 cameras that is bound to be a big hit with the beauty obsessed consumers. The feature offers built in automatic photoshopping “makeup function to beautifully capture people’s faces.” No need to use photoshop anymore, simply set the make-up level (from 0 to 12) and you are ready to be on the cover of a magazine.

So what can you expect from using this function? Thanks to a processor dedicated to image processing (in addition to the standard processor), you will be able to instantly make the skin tone look softer and smoother, cover wrinkles and have an assortment of photoshopic functions applied, resulting in skin that looks “clearer, younger and more natural in the pictures.”

Casio believes that this make-up function will be so popular that they added a dedicated button to the EX-Z300 to easily acess this function.

Both the Exilim Zoom EX-Z300 (10.1 Megapixels) and the EX-Z250 (9.1 Megapixels) are launching on August 29.

Casio G-Shock G8100A-5 Watch

This is the steampunk styled Casio G-Shock G8100A-5 Watch, priced at $100. Bronze in color and features standard shock-resistant, auto backlights with afterglow world time with 29 time zones (48 cities), countdown timer, two multi-function alarms (with one snooze alarm), and an auto calendar (pre-programmed until the year 2099, yeah by that time you are going to give it to your grandchildren).
